How to use Lefzon-S Injection:

This medication will be administered by your healthcare provider. Self-medication is strongly discouraged.

How Lefzon-S Injection works:

Lefzon-S Injection combines Cefoperazone, an antibiotic, with Sulbactam,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Cefoperazone's mechanism involves dis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, crucial for bacterial viability. Sulbactam counteracts bacterial resistance mechanisms, thereby boosting Cefoperazone's effectiveness.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Ingestion of alcohol during Lefzon-S Injection treatment can lead to adverse effects including facial flushing, rapid heartbeat, queasiness, thirst, chest discomfort, and hypotension (a Disulfiram-like reaction).

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The administration of Lefzon-S Injection during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als have revealed minimal or no harmful consequences for the fetus; nevertheless, data from human studies are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Administration of Lefzon-S Injection is considered safe for breastfeeding mothers.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ing no known ris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Lefzon-S Injection's impact on driving ability is undetermined. Refrain from driving if you experience sym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.

KidneyKidney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data regarding Lefzon-S Injection use in patients with renal impairment is scarce.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data regarding Lefzon-S Injection use in individuals with hepatic impairment is scarce. Physician consultation is recommended.
